Job Settings: Handshake operationJob Settings: Handshake operation1. The job is started by

setting ”StartUpdate” 3. With the falling edge of

”Startupdate””UpdateComplete” is reset automatically

2. When the job is finished the MES

modul sends ”UpdateComplete”

Configuration in “MES Interface function configuration tool” (24)

Job Settings: Update Data in databaseJob Settings: Update Data in database

1. Select ”Update”2. Enter the table

name ”UpdateData”

3. Select the row of the table where the field ”Product” contains the same value as the device

”Tag_1.Product”4. Then write the value from ”Tag_1.Prod_Target”

into the field ”Pieces” of the table
